Shingle roofing cost by grade.
Installed prices for a full shingle replacement in Endicott. Roofers quote per square (100 sq ft) — a typical single-family roof runs 17–25 squares.
- 3-tab shinglesFlat profile, 15–20 year typical service$5,300 – $10,000
- Architectural shinglesDimensional, 25–30 year — the U.S. default$7,700 – $15,500
- Designer / premium shinglesSlate and shake look-alikes$11,500 – $24,000
- Underlayment & ice barrierSynthetic felt, ice & water shield where code requires$475 – $1,900
- Deck repair (plywood)Replacing rotted sheathing, priced by extent$475 – $2,400
- Tear-off & disposalOld layers off, dumpster included$950 – $2,900
- Permits & inspectionVaries by municipality$250 – $950
* Adjusted for Endicott's labor market — an on-site measure sets the square count.

Before you sign: the quote checklist
-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Endicott.
-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
-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
-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Common Reasons Endicott Roofs Need Replacement
Hail Damage
Endicott experiences hailstorms several times a year, especially during spring and summer thunderstorms. Hail can bruise asphalt shingles, reducing their lifespan and leading to granule loss and leaks.
Ice Dams
Heavy snow and freezing temperatures in the Southern Tier cause ice dams along roof edges. These dams force water under shingles, damaging the roof deck and interior walls, often necessitating a full replacement.
Wind Uplift
Strong winds from thunderstorms or winter storms can lift and tear shingles. Homes in open areas or on hillsides in Endicott are especially vulnerable, leading to premature failure.
UV Degradation
Even in cloudy regions, UV rays from the sun break down asphalt over time. Endicott's summer sun exposure causes shingles to become brittle and crack, especially on south-facing slopes.
Algae and Moss Growth
The humid climate and shade from mature trees in older neighborhoods promote algae and moss. While not structural, this growth traps moisture and accelerates shingle deterioration, often leading to replacement.
What to Expect During a Roof Replacement in Endicott
In New York, roofing contractors must be licensed by the state. Before work begins, you'll need a permit from the village's permitting office, which requires a site plan and contractor credentials. The process starts with an inspection to measure your roof and assess the deck. After selecting materials, the crew performs a tear-off, removing old shingles and underlayment. They then install new underlayment, flashing, and shingles, followed by a final inspection by city inspectors. The entire project typically takes one to three days, depending on roof size and complexity. Your contractor will handle permit filings and coordinate inspections, ensuring compliance with local codes.

What factors affect the cost of a shingle roof replacement in Endicott?
Costs vary based on roof size, pitch, and complexity, as well as material choice (architectural vs. three-tab shingles). Local labor rates, disposal fees, and permit costs also play a role. The condition of the existing roof deck and any necessary structural upgrades add to the total. Seasonal demand can influence pricing, with summer being busier.
How do I choose a roofing contractor in Endicott?
Look for a contractor licensed by New York State and insured. Check references and online reviews from local homeowners. Ask about their experience with Endicott's climate and building codes. Get multiple written estimates that detail materials, labor, and timeline. Avoid contractors who require full payment upfront.
What are New York's licensing requirements for roofers?
New York requires roofing contractors to hold a Home Improvement Contractor license from the state. They must also carry liability insurance and workers' compensation. Some municipalities have additional requirements, so verify with the village's permitting office. Always ask to see a contractor's license and insurance certificates.
When is the ideal time to replace a shingle roof in Endicott?
Late spring through early fall offers the most reliable weather for installation, as temperatures are mild and rain is less frequent. Fall is also a good time, with cooler temperatures that help shingles seal properly. Winter replacements are possible but may be delayed by snow or cold, which can affect adhesive performance.
Do I need a permit for a roof replacement in Endicott?
Yes, the village of Endicott requires a building permit for roof replacements. Your contractor typically handles the application, which includes a site plan and proof of insurance. Inspections are conducted at key stages, such as after the tear-off and after installation. Permit fees are based on project value.
